CITY AND VOLUNTEERS TEAM UP TO CLEAN AND GREEN SAN FRANCISCO 

Community Clean Team and volunteers to beautify neighborhoods in Districts 4 and 7

San Francisco, CA – The Department of Public Works is joining Mayor Lee, Supervisor Carmen Chu, Supervisor Sean Elsbernd, and over 200 volunteers to clean, restore and beautify neighborhoods throughout Districts 4 and 7. This is the seventh Community Clean Team event of the year.

Volunteers will work on tree care, landscaping projects, remove weeds and overgrown vegetation, paint over graffiti and help clean up litter in residential neighborhoods and commercial corridors on Irving Street, Noriega Street, Junipero Serra Boulevard and Taraval Street.

The Community Clean Team is one of the largest regular neighborhood cleanup events in San Francisco. The volunteer program partners city agencies with residents, merchants and students to clean and beautify neighborhoods.

In partnership with the Clean City Coalition and Recology, residents living in Districts 4 and 7 will have the opportunity to properly dispose of unwanted household bulky items for FREE starting at 8 am at the West Sunset Playground parking lot in District 4 and the 2900 block of Ocean Avenue in District 7.

Recology will also be giving away up to 5 gallons of free, premium compost for urban gardens at the West Sunset Playground parking lot in District 4 and the Sunset Circle Parking Lot (Lake Merced and Sunset) in District 7.
